Transaction e896abdb5fbe5041d61ad4bfe5f7d5354349f852ff4fd25abbfc9cf4a72c7760

3 Input
1 Outputs
  • e896abdb5fbe5041d61ad4bfe5f7d5354349f852ff4fd25abbfc9cf4a72c7760:0
  • value  5045710
    address  1DebSFhZJMTF391FiSGYxvJTTj8vtVy1yZ